解锁数字资产所有权,NFT如何上传至以太坊链
在数字经济浪潮席卷全球的今天,非同质化代币(NFT)以其独特的唯一性和不可替代性,正深刻改变着我们对数字资产所有权的认知,从艺术品、收藏品到游戏道具、虚拟土地,NFT的应用场景日益广泛,而NFT的核心价值,很大程度上依赖于其背后的区块链技术,其中以太坊(Ethereum)作为目前最主流、最成熟的NFT发行平台,承载了绝大多数NFT的创建与交易,一个NFT是如何从概念走向现实,并最终上传至以太坊链上的呢?本文将为您详细解析这一过程。
理解NFT与以太坊的基石
在探讨上传步骤之前,我们首先需要明确两个核心概念:
- NFT(非同质化代币):与比特币等同质化代币(可互换,每个单位价值相同)不同,NFT是具有独特属性、无法被替代的数字代币,它像一张“数字所有权证书”,证明了某个特定数字物品(如图片、视频、音乐、文本等)的唯一性和归属权。
- 以太坊链:以太坊是一个开源的、去中心化的区块链平台,它不仅支持加密货币以太坊(ETH)的交易,更重要的是,它支持智能合约(Smart Contract)的运行,智能合约是自动执行的程序代码,是NFT得以创建、定义和转移的技术基础,以太坊上的NFT标准主要是ERC-721和ERC-1155。
NFT上传至以太坊链的步骤详解
将NFT上传至以太坊链,并非简单地将文件复制到区块链上(这会因数据量过大而极不经济),而是将指向该文件的元数据(Metadata)和所有权记录通过交易写入以太坊区块链,具体步骤如下:
第一步:创建/准备你的数字作品
这是NFT的“内容”,可以是一张JPEG图片、一段GIF视频、一首MP3歌曲,甚至是一段文字或一个3D模型,确保你对这个数字作品拥有完整的版权或授权,这是后续发行NFT的基础。
第二步:选择并安装加密钱包
你需要一个以太坊钱包来与以太坊网络交互,进行交易和签名,MetaMask是目前最流行且用户友好的浏览器插件钱包之一,也支持移动端,安装钱包后,你需要创建并妥善保管好你的助记词(私钥),这是你资产的唯一凭证,绝对不能泄露。
第三步:获取以太币(ETH)
上传NFT至以太坊链需要支付“燃气费”(Gas Fee),燃气费是支付给以太坊矿工(或验证者)的费用,用于处理你的交易并将其打包到区块中,ETH是以太坊网络的原生加密货币,你需要通过加密货币交易所购买ETH,然后转入你的以太坊钱包中。
第四步:选择NFT铸造平台(NFT Marketplace或 Minting Platform)
“铸造”(Minting)是指将NFT创建并记录到区块链上的过程,你可以选择以下几类平台:
- NFT交易市场:如OpenSea、Rarible、Foundation等,这些平台不仅提供铸造服务,也提供交易市场,用户可以直接在平台上完成从铸造到售卖的全流程。
- 专业铸造工具:如Manifold、Thirdweb等,这些工具为项目方提供更定制化和可扩展的铸造解决方案,通常会被集成到项目方的自有网站中。
- 去中心化应用(DApp):一些专注于特定领域的DApp也提供NFT铸造功能。

以OpenSea为例,通常需要连接你的加密钱包,然后点击“创建”按钮。
第五步:上传数字作品并填写元数据
在铸造平台上,你需要:
- 上传文件:将你准备好的数字作品上传,平台通常会为文件生成一个唯一的哈希值。
- 填写元数据:这是NFT的“身份信息”,包括:
- 名称(Name):给你的NFT起一个独特的名字。
- 描述(Description):详细描述N的内容、背景故事、特点等。
- 外部链接(External Link):指向你作品的原始文件或相关网站的链接(可选)。
- 属性(Properties/Attributes):为NFT添加一系列属性和值,类似于“特性标签”,例如艺术品的风格、颜色、稀有度等,这有助于增加NFT的个性和收藏价值(尤其是在PFP项目中)。
- 级别(Levels)或统计(Stats):如果适用,可以添加数值属性。
第六步:选择区块链网络和智能合约
虽然我们重点讨论以太坊,但很多平台也支持其他侧链(如Polygon、Arbitrum等,这些网络燃气费较低),确保你选择的是以太坊主网(如果目标是真正的“上链”),对于智能合约,如果你是在OpenSea等平台直接铸造,平台通常会提供预设的、经过审计的智能合约供你使用,无需自己编写。
第七步:确认并支付燃气费
在完成所有信息填写后,平台会显示铸造NFT所需的燃气费估算,你需要确认交易细节,并在你的加密钱包中对交易进行签名授权,一旦支付成功,交易就会被广播到以太坊网络。
第八步:等待确认与完成
矿工(或验证者)会处理你的交易,并将其打包到一个新的区块中,这个过程可能需要几分钟到几十分钟不等,取决于网络拥堵程度,一旦交易得到足够多的确认,你的NFT就正式“上链”了!你可以在以太坊浏览器(如Etherscan)上通过交易ID查询到你的NFT记录,它也会出现在你所使用的NFT平台的你的钱包地址中。
上传至以太坊链的意义与挑战
意义:
- 真实所有权与稀缺性:区块链的不可篡改特性确保了NFT所有权的真实性和唯一性,以及预设的稀缺性。
- 透明可追溯:NFT的每一次所有权转移都会被记录在链上,公开透明,可追溯历史。
- 去中心化与全球流通:无需中介机构,NFT可以在全球范围内点对点交易,降低了交易成本和门槛。
- 创作者经济赋能:创作者可以直接将自己的作品 tokenize,获得更公平的收益分成,并通过智能合约实现版税自动化。
挑战:
- 燃气费高昂:以太坊主网的燃气费波动较大,在拥堵时期可能非常昂贵,这对于小额NFT或高频交易来说是一个障碍。
- 环境争议:以太坊虽然已经从工作量证明(PoW)转向权益证明(PoS),能耗大幅降低,但早期关于其环境影响的争议仍然存在。
- 技术门槛与安全风险:对于普通用户而言,理解和使用加密钱包、智能合约等仍有一定门槛,且私钥丢失、诈骗等风险不容忽视。
- 存储依赖:NFT本身通常不存储大文件在链上,而是存储在链下(如IPFS、Arweave或中心化服务器),链下存储的稳定性和可访问性也会影响NFT的价值。
随着以太坊生态的不断发展和Layer 2扩容方案的成熟(如Polygon、Optimism等,它们提供更低的燃气费和更快的交易速度),NFT的上链体验将不断优化,NFT的应用场景也将持续拓展,在身份认证、票务系统、供应链、教育认证等领域发挥更大价值。
将NFT上传至以太坊链,是数字资产实现真正所有权和价值流转的关键一步,虽然过程看似复杂,但随着工具的迭代和用户教育的普及,这一门槛正在逐步降低,理解其背后的原理和流程,不仅能帮助我们更好地参与NFT生态,也能让我们更深刻地感受到区块链技术为数字世界带来的革命性变革,对于创作者和收藏家而言,掌握NFT上链技能,无疑是拥抱未来数字经济的重要一课。